Output ec7d73481f041315751a3008e5afab3a819d2dccd767ae677160bcfe5e958064:0

value
668435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b0319cd8c839ea4c361940f3faaa6b21562c8ac OP_EQUAL
address
3Jjqzs12jUeSZa2qGj2yStQEm2hnE3BYRp
transaction
ec7d73481f041315751a3008e5afab3a819d2dccd767ae677160bcfe5e958064